数据结构学习笔记——第四讲——树(中)(4.2平衡二叉树)

 

1. 什么时平衡二叉树

数据结构学习笔记——第四讲——树(中)(4.2平衡二叉树)

数据结构学习笔记——第四讲——树(中)(4.2平衡二叉树)

 

2. 平衡二叉树的高度

数据结构学习笔记——第四讲——树(中)(4.2平衡二叉树)

数据结构学习笔记——第四讲——树(中)(4.2平衡二叉树)

 

3. 平衡二叉树的调整——RR插入(RR旋转、右单旋)

数据结构学习笔记——第四讲——树(中)(4.2平衡二叉树)

 

4. 平衡二叉树的调整——LL插入(LL旋转、左单旋)

数据结构学习笔记——第四讲——树(中)(4.2平衡二叉树)

 

5. 平衡二叉树的调整——LR插入(LR旋转、左右双旋)

数据结构学习笔记——第四讲——树(中)(4.2平衡二叉树)

 

6. 平衡二叉树的调整——RL插入(RL旋转、右左双旋)

数据结构学习笔记——第四讲——树(中)(4.2平衡二叉树)

 

7. 插入元素后,可能需要重新计算平衡因子

数据结构学习笔记——第四讲——树(中)(4.2平衡二叉树)